Pet-friendly shelter reaches out to evacuees with furry family members

Pets have benefited from Texarkana’s generosity in providing shelter for Port Arthur evacuees who left their homes because of Hurricane Ike.

Rose Hill Baptist Church has the distinction of being a pet-friendly shelter and housed close to 50 evacuees and seven pets during the Ike evacuation.

“The reason we were receiving them ... is we have a building on the other side and we found a room where animals could spend the night,” said the Rev. Juan Puente, the Hispanic pastor for Rose Hill. “I wish I could say I love pets but I don’t. I do love people.”
